Best Buy Unveils Rocketfish Rocketboost Whole Home Audio Technology News, Electronics Buy Guide and Gadget Review Best Buy has announced that it is now offering a new whole home audio solution called Rocketboost that is available exclusively at Best Buy stores. Rocketfish is the Best Buy internal brand and the products from the company I have tested have all been good.

The line of Rocketboost products includes a Wireless Amplified Audio Receiver, Wireless Sender/Receiver, Wireless outdoor speaker, and a Wireless HD Audio Starter Kit with a sender and a receiver. When combined all of the devices allow you to send from up to five sources to nine receivers throughout the home. Read more

Best Buy Mobile to Launch mIQ cloud Technology News, Electronics Buy Guide and Gadget Review Best Buy's mobile phone selling section known as Best Buy mobile has announced a new cloud-based service called mIQ. The service is web-based and helps customers manage and engage with mobile content and smartphone features. The service will launch free on October 12th.

mIQ allows users to take information that they capture on the mobile phone and access it from a web interface on any computer. The free service allows users to access contacts, text messages, calendar events, calls, photos, videos, and phone settings. Read more

Tritton Offers Two External Video Cards at Best Buy Technology News, Electronics Buy Guide and Gadget Review Tritton has announced that a pair of its external video card solutions are now available at Best Buy. The two products are the See2 UV150 and the See2 Extreme. The UV150 is a cheap external video card solution that needs only a USB port to add an additional monitor to a computer.

The UV150 is a VGA external video card while the See2 Xtreme is an external DVI video card solution. The Xtreme also uses a single USB port for power and connectivity. Both external video solutions are used to add a new display to your PC without having to add a new internal video card. Read more

Best Buy Launches First Portable HD Radio Technology News, Electronics Buy Guide and Gadget Review Best Buy has announced a new portable HD radio from its in-house brand Insignia. The device is called the Insignia HD Radio Portable Player and is available now on Bestbuy.com. The HD Radio player allows users to listen to digital music broadcast for free from many of their favorite radio stations.

The device is the first ever portable HD Radio player and is sized to allow users to listen to music on the go or at the gym. The device is powered by a built-in rechargeable battery and has a full color LCD screen. Station pre-sets for your favorites are available. Read more
